On May 10, 2004, at 7:30 PM, Michael Hackett wrote:


This suggests that you might be missing the Apple CD driver on the other
systems. But did the drive work on the 7300 (which probably already has
the driver installed, if it has an internal CD drive)?



I found a link to an Apple CD driver for System 7.5, however I've yet to find one for System 7.0.1 (and 6.0.8 for that matter). I have a couple of compact Macs running 6.0.8 and 7.0.1. I've checked the Apple old software downloads section and didn't find anything. Is it even possible to use a CD-ROM drive with Macs running 7.0.1 and earlier?
